Coursera was founded in 2012 by Stanford University computer science professors Andrew Ng and Daphne Koller . Ng and Koller started offering their Stanford courses online in fall 2011, and soon after left Stanford to launch Coursera.

Coursera offers free online courses , many of them led by top colleges or companies like Google. Learners can access all course materials and there’s a small fee for a certificate of completion. Coursera’s online classes span a range of topics, from public health to resume writing.

What platform does Coursera use? Well, Brennan Saeta, an infrastructure engineer at Coursera, states that the first lines of this e-learning platform were written on PHP . When the engineering team grew, the developers were using Python and Go for some time.
